Highly Sensitive People (HSPs)

Heightened sensitivity is an innate trait, and it is estimated that Highly Sensitive People (HSPs) make up approximately 15-20% of the population. The brains of HSPs work differently than the rest of the population, in that HSPs are extra sensitive to their environment and those around them. This heightened sensitivity can easily lead to a feeling of overwhelm, which can manifest in feeling constantly exhausted and overly stimulated. HSPs often experience anxiety, depression, and a sense of feeling "different" and misunderstood. Understanding the special needs of HSPs and learning skills to harness the power of  sensitivity can shift sensitivity from feeling like a burden to feeling like a STRENGTH. Relationship Issues and Military Families

Relationships take work. Keeping your relationship healthy and satisfying takes commitment and effort from both partners. Dr. Olson approaches relationship therapy with a mission to help couples and families cultivate understanding, respect for each other and themselves, healthy communication skills, and resiliency in the face of hardship. Military families make the ultimate sacrifice; they often endure frequent relocations and long separations due to deployments. They worry about the safety of their loved ones and endure periods of loneliness while they are separated from their partner, family, and the support of the home. These circumstances can take a toll on the entire family system, impact feelings of trust and connectedness, and create extreme hardships in relationships. Teenagers

Being a teenager is HARD. Adolescence is a crucial developmental phase that can be complicated by identity issues, physical changes, trauma, family discord, use of technology and social media, substance use/abuse, and confusion about values and lifestyle choices.
